7.2 Move Field 遷移欄位
在目標類中新建一個欄位,修改源欄位的所有呼叫者,讓他們引用新欄位
更多精彩
- 更多技術部落格,請移步 asing1elife’s blog
前置條件
- 在使用 7.3 Extract Class 提煉類 之前,通常需要使用該方法
動機
- 在程式中,某個欄位被所駐類之外的另一個類更多的使用
- 在類之間移動狀態和行為,是重構過程中必不可少的措施
相關推薦
7.2 Move Field 遷移欄位
在目標類中新建一個欄位,修改源欄位的所有呼叫者,讓他們引用新欄位 更多精彩 更多技術部落格,請移步 asing1elife’s blog 前置條件 在使用 7.3 Extract Class 提煉類 之前,通常需要使用該方法
深入MongoDB4.2新特性:欄位級加密 Client-Side Field Level Encryption
MongoDB4.2已經發布,新增了幾大特性,其中安全改進,提供了欄位級加密 Client-Side Field Level En
ES Field Collapsing 欄位摺疊使用詳解
在 Elasticsearch 5.x 有一個欄位摺疊(Field Collapsing,#22337)的功能非常有意思,在這裡分享一下, 欄位摺疊是一個很有歷史的需求了,可以看這個 issue,編號#256,最初是2010年7月提的issue,也是討論最多的帖子之一(240+評論),
php進行2維陣列多欄位排名方法
一些專案中會出現這種情況,在使用者充值後進行排名(所謂的土豪榜,直播平臺常見)。從資料庫查出的是一個二維陣列,要根據充值數量的大小且使用者標識(uid)不能去除。一般的演算法也就是給一個簡單的一維陣列進行大小比較從而進行排序。想保留使用者標識是很難的。這裡告訴大家一個方法可以實現通過數量大小給排名且
Mongodb 3.2 Java 顯示指定欄位 條件查詢 官方
Find Operations Find operations retrieve documents from a collection. You can specify a filter to select only those documents that mat
V8 JavaScript 引擎 7.2 Beta 版釋出,支援公共 class 欄位
V8 JavaScript 引擎 7.2 已釋出,開發團隊表示目前尚處於 Beta 版階段,正式版將會於幾周後和 Chrome 72 Stable 一起推出。 V8 v7.2 提供了很多面向開發者的新特性,下面我們不妨簡單看一下。 記憶體 現在,在 ia32 架
[From 7.1~7.2] 常量和欄位
/----------------------------7.1常量------------------------------------------/ 常量是值從不變化的符號。定義常量符號時,它的值必須能在 編譯時確定。確定後, 編譯器將常量值儲存到程式元資料中。這意味著 只能定義編譯器
Django——7 常用的查詢 常用的模型欄位型別 Field的常用引數 表關係的實現
Django 常用的查詢 常用的查詢方法 常用的查詢條件 常用欄位對映關係 Field常用引數 表關係的實現 查用的查詢方法 這是需要用到的資料 from django.http import Htt
Lucene 7.x中根據Field欄位值進行排序的小例子
Lucene 7中對DocValues系列的API做了一些改動 本帖就是說明一下API的變化 本帖的例子是將一些圖書資訊寫入索引 然後搜尋的時候按照圖書出版時間的倒敘排序 先來看寫入文件的程式碼: Directory dir=FSDirectory.open
ArcGIS 10.2欄位計算器(Field Calculator)批量條件賦值用法總結
前面的文章介紹了柵格計算器的常見公式大全,點選可以參照。 如果需要按不同的條件進行賦值,最先想到的是先按屬性進行選擇,再對選擇的記錄進行賦值,例如將TypeName為lindi的flag欄位標識為3,做法是一查詢二賦值: 以上做法雖然
Django Field lookups (欄位查詢)
欄位查詢是指定SQL WHERE子句的核心內容的方式。 它們被指定為QuerySet方法filter()、exclude()和get()的關鍵字引數。 1、exact:精確查詢。如果為比較提供的值為None,則會將其解釋為SQL NULL 在MySQL中,資料庫表的“排序”設定決定了精確的比較是否區
[最新]織夢dedecms5.7資料庫結構詳細說明-附表名與欄位名
織夢dedecms-v5.7資料表結構詳細說明-附表名與欄位名,新手入門學習必備。 1、dede_addonarticle:附加文章表 表名:dede_addonarticle(ENGINE=MyISAM/CHARSET=utf8) 說明
Elasticsearch 學習之Field Collapsing(欄位摺疊)
Field Collapsing(欄位摺疊)不能與scroll、rescore以及search after 結合使用 collapse欄位:表示按照age(每個age對應多條document結果)的值摺疊(keyword或者數值) sort:表示按照age欄位排序 f
ES Mapping、欄位型別Field type詳解
欄位型別概述 一級分類 二級分類 具體型別 核心型別 字串型別 string,text,keyword 整數型別 integer,long,short,byte 浮點型別 double,float,half_float,scaled_float 邏輯型別 boolean 日期型
Field的getModifiers()方法返回int型別值表示該欄位的修飾符
JAVA 反射機制中,Field的getModifiers()方法返回int型別值表示該欄位的修飾符。 其中,該修飾符是java.lang.reflect.Modifier的靜態屬性。 對應表如下: PUBLIC: 1 PRIVATE: 2 PROTECTED: 4 S
Oracle對錶中欄位進行處理 2.oracle 檢視一張表共有幾個欄位
1.在ORACLE中給已有資料的表增加、修改、刪除一個欄位(或一個列)或者多個欄位(或多個列)的問題 一、將歷史表的欄位增加一個或者多個的SQL語句。 1、增加一個欄位:(增加欄位時,只能排在已有欄位的後面,不能插到已有欄位之間) Alter Table t_app_si_addr_12
騰訊雲CentOS 7.2 64位安裝Mongodb
如果 .com () epo 查看 bsp logs 無法連接 inline 一、安裝步驟:1、配置MongoDB的yum源:創建yum源文件:vim /etc/yum.repos.d/mongodb-org-3.4.repo 2、mongodb-org-3.4.repo
mysql order by field 按指定欄位排序
舉個例子 a表裡有b欄位 b欄位裡有資料-1,1,2,3,4 如果想把4,2,3的排在最前面,其他的排在後面,並且保留4,2,3的順序 sql: select * from a order by FIELD(3,2,4) DESC 如果是這樣寫sql: s
關於TP3.2框架讀取Sql server中文欄位資料以及處理亂碼的一些小心得
最近要做一個專案,需要使用TP3.2框架,之前什麼也不會,就硬著頭皮上了,結果真的鬧了挺多emmmmmm挺低階的錯誤,就像SQL Server中文欄位的讀取,一開始我是照著讀取英文欄位的格式來寫的,在Model層裡 public function getAdminByUsername($userna
ES如何指定返回的欄位field
在elasticsearch 2.x版本中,如果我們想指定查詢返回的欄位,可以使用fields欄位設定,程式碼如下: String index = xxx; String type = xxx; // 指定要返回的欄位 String[]